Introduction: Navigating the Modern UK Online Casino Landscape
The online gambling sector in the United Kingdom has experienced unprecedented growth over the past decade, driven by technological advancements, regulatory frameworks, and shifting consumer behaviours. According to the Gambling Commission’s latest Industry Report (2022), the UK market is valued at over £5.7 billion,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 7% since 2018.
A defining feature of this competitive environment is the strategic deployment of promotional offers, notably free spins, which serve as crucial tools in both attracting new players and retaining existing ones. These incentives are not arbitrary; they are carefully calibrated components of a broader customer acquisition strategy, informed by industry data and behavioural insights.
The Evolving Significance of Free Spins in Digital Casino Promotions
Free spins are among the most effective promotional tools due to their ability to offer immediate engagement with minimal risk to the player. Unlike monetary bonuses, free spins typically target slot games—numerous reports indicate that slots comprise over 70% of UK online casino revenues (ebingo.com, 2023). The appeal lies in the simplicity and instant gratification they provide.
Industry analysis reveals that players who receive free spins are more likely to convert into long-term users, with conversion rates up to 35% higher compared to other types of bonuses (Gamblers' Data Insights Report, 2022). This strategic advantage underscores why operators continually innovate in the frequency, variety, and conditions of free spin offers.

Legal and Regulatory Context Shaping Free Spin Promotions
As an integral aspect of UK gambling regulation, the Gambling (Licensing and Advertising) Act 2014 mandates transparency and responsible marketing within all promotional campaigns. Operators must adhere to strict guidelines, including clear disclosure of wagering requirements and restrictions.
Responsible use of free spins aids in maintaining industry credibility and consumer trust, critical factors as the UK market faces growing scrutiny from regulators and advocacy groups. Recent amendments emphasize player protection, emphasizing the importance of transparent terms and the accessibility of responsible gambling tools.
This regulatory environment pushes operators to innovate responsibly—testing new formats of free offers, including no-wager variants and time-limited free spin bonuses, to remain competitive without compromising compliance standards.
